Lingual Concavities in Posterior Mandible: Retrospective Morphometric Analysis in Relation to Gender and Tooth Loss
Khulood Ali Al-Taezi1,2,3, Wei Chen1,2,3, Lin Liu1,2,3
1Department of Oral Implantology, The Affiliated Stomatological Hospital of Nanjing Medical University, Nanjing, 210000, China, njmu.edu.cn.
Objectives:
To analyze the posterior mandible bone ridge shape in relation to gender and tooth loss. Focusing on the accompanied changes and variations in lingual concavities.
Methods:
406 cone-beam computed tomography (CBCT) images with dentulous and edentulous 1st and/or 2nd molars (206 females and 200 males, aged ≥20) were examined. Mandibular morphology was classified into U type (undercut), P type (parallel), and C type (convex). The study examined the ridge morphology and dimensions. Lingual concavities angle, area, and the concavity position were measured/reported.
Results:
U type bone shape was the most common bone shape 64.1%, then P type was 24.8%, while C type was 11.2 %. U ridge was more frequent in 2nd molar compared to the 1st molar regions (p = 0.04), while C type was statistically related to long extraction time (p = 0.001). Many bone ridge measurements were higher in males (p < 0.05). Other significant differences in measurements were found at 36, 37, 46, and 47 dentate and missing sites (p < 0.05). Lingual concavities were larger in males (p < 0.001) and relatively larger at 2nd molar dentulous ridges; 37 (p = 0.02). Also, they were more statistically frequent at the level of mandibular canal (MC) or above (p = 0.0001).
Conclusion:
The U type ridge was the most common in the studied population, occurring more often in the second molars region. Bone ridge and lingual concavities dimensions were varied by gender, tooth loss, and specific tooth. Lingual concavities were significantly related to MC level.
